is now the leading petroleum manufacturer, thanks to North Dakota. Concerning 40 years ago, the United States uncovered the oil-rich, below ground Bakken shale oil formation in North Dakota. The discovery made this state the second-largest manufacturer of petroleum after Texas. North Dakota has a lot of natural gas, as it produces around 1% of the gas in the US each year.

You can see Theodore Roosevelt's tradition throughout North Dakota. Also after he became president, he would certainly go to rejuvenate his spirit in the North Dakota badlands.


Theodore Roosevelt National Park is in badlands around the west of North Dakota. When you see the nationwide park, you will certainly see the Little Missouri River, open grassy field, wildlife such as bison, and also wood draws.

Lewis and Clark project American soldiers who led an expedition to cross the western portion of America after the Louisiana Purchase. Ft Mandan got on the Missouri River in North Dakota. You'll discover The Lewis & Clark Interpretive Center at Fort Mandan, and when you visit this center, you find interpreters that tell you regarding Lewis as well as Clark's expedition.

It additionally grows a lot of potatoes and corn, thanks quite. North Dakota's most popular traveler area is bush West community of Medora, established in 1883 by a French noble, the Marquis de Mores. The Marquis, that concerned the Dakota Territory to begin a meatpacking plant, was a pioneer.

Nevertheless, the economic climate of meatpacking made him consider originalities. As opposed to group the cattle into a railway provider, then send them to the abattoir in Chicago, he would have them try this out slaughtered in the North Dakota, dress the meat as well as pack it in boxcars with slabs of ice. Most of the beef would certainly get here securely in Chicago.
